Loch Ravag
Loch Ravag is in Highland Council, Scotland. Loch Ravag is situated nearby to the peak Beinn a‘ Ghlinne Bhig, as well as near Loch Connan.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Glenbernisdale and Skeabost.

Skeabost
Village
Photo: PaulT,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Skeabost is a township, at the head of the sea loch, Loch Snizort Beag in the southern end of the Trotternish peninsula on the island of Skye in the Scottish Highlands and is in the Scottish council area of Highland. Skeabost is situated 3 miles northeast of Loch Ravag.
Uigshader
Hamlet
Uigshader is a settlement on the Isle of Skye in Scotland. The settlement is 2 miles south of Carbost and 4 miles northwest of Portree. The River Snizort flows north to the west of this settlement. Uigshader is situated 3 miles east of Loch Ravag.
